Dadagi Village Map

The Dadagi village is located in the state Uttar Pradesh having state code 09 and having the village code 157167. The Fatehpur is the district of this village with district code 172. The total geographical area in which this village is expanded in 102.48 hectares / 1.0248 Square Kilometers (km2) / 253.23359492756 acres. Location Details

The Dadagi village is situated in the Fatehpur district with district code number 172. Khaga is the subdistrict (tehsil / mandal), is a low-level administrative division of a district, of this village, having the sub district code is 00879. Hathgaon is the Community Development Block (C.D. Block) of this village with C.D. Block code number 0429. The gram panchayat for this village is Kudhan. The district headquarters' name is Fatehpur and as per distance concern it is 61 kilometres from the Dadagi village.

Nearest Towns / Cities

Hathgavan is the nearest statutory town of the village Dadagi, which is 17 kilometres away from the village. Uttar Pradesh is the nearest statutory town of this village lies within the state of Uttar Pradesh.

Dadagi Households and Populations



The total number of households in Dadagi village are 59. It rely on the total population of 427 people. As far as male population concern the number of population is 224 of the village Dadagi and the total female population number is 203. The reference taken to publish these data is of year 2009. The source of data is Census of India.
